Understanding Stage 3 Clutch Upgrades

A Stage 3 clutch is designed for high-performance applications, providing increased grip and durability compared to stock clutches. These clutches typically feature:

  • Enhanced friction materials for better heat resistance.
  • Stronger pressure plates to withstand higher torque loads.
  • Improved design to facilitate quicker engagement and disengagement.

Installation Challenges

Installing a Stage 3 clutch in a streetcar can be a daunting task. Here are some common challenges faced during installation:

  • Compatibility Issues: Not all clutches fit every model perfectly. Ensuring compatibility with the transmission and engine setup is critical.
  • Specialized Tools: Installation often requires specific tools that may not be available in a standard garage.
  • Labor Intensity: The process can be labor-intensive, requiring the removal of the transmission, which can be time-consuming.
  • Adjustment Period: New clutches may require a break-in period, which can affect the initial driving experience.

Tips for Successful Installation

To ensure a successful installation of a Stage 3 clutch, consider the following tips:

  • Read the Manual: Always refer to the manufacturer’s instructions for specific installation guidelines.
  • Gather Necessary Tools: Make sure you have all the required tools before starting the installation process.
  • Check for Wear: Inspect other components such as the flywheel and release bearing for wear and replace them if necessary.
  • Follow a Break-in Procedure: Adhere to the recommended break-in procedure to ensure optimal performance and longevity.
